Volunteers Needed For Bergen County Blood Drives

There will be various blood drives coming to Paramus throughout the month of March. Volunteers are needed to assist with various tasks.

BERGEN COUNTY — New Jersey Blood Services is seeking volunteers for their local blood drives.

Due to nationwide blood shortages and the spread of the omicron variant, residents are being asked to volunteer their time to help assist in the refreshment area and with donor registration at local blood drives.

In order to volunteer, you must show proof of COVID Vaccination and have your own form of transportation. There will be training provided on safety precautions for the team and blood donors.

To apply to be a blood drive volunteer, you can visit New York Blood Center’s website.
